Wooden gutter replacement services involve removing existing damaged or deteriorated wooden gutters and installing new, durable wooden systems. This process ensures that the property’s roofline is properly protected from water damage by replacing old, rotted, or warped wood with fresh, solid materials. Skilled contractors typically assess the condition of the existing gutters, remove any compromised sections, and carefully install new wooden gutters that match the property's style and structure. Proper installation is essential to ensure effective water flow and prevent leaks or overflow issues that can lead to further property damage.

These services help address common problems associated with aging or poorly maintained wooden gutters. Over time, wood can rot, crack, or warp due to exposure to moisture and weather conditions. When gutters fail to drain properly, water can seep into the building’s foundation, cause wood rot in the fascia, or lead to staining and damage on exterior walls. Replacing worn or damaged wooden gutters with new ones can restore proper water management, prevent structural issues, and maintain the property's aesthetic appeal. This service is often recommended when existing gutters are beyond simple repairs or have become a recurring maintenance concern.

Wooden gutter replacement is suitable for a variety of property types, including historic homes, cottages, and other residential buildings that feature traditional or period-specific architectural details. These properties often rely on authentic wooden gutters to preserve their appearance and architectural integrity. Additionally, homeowners who notice signs of water damage, such as peeling paint, wood rot, or water stains along the roofline, may find that replacing their gutters is an effective solution. Service providers who specialize in this work can help determine whether a replacement is necessary and recommend the best options for maintaining the property's character and functionality.

The overview below groups typical Wooden Gutter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or gutter fixes or replacements typ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. These projects often involve replacing sections or fixing leaks and are common among local contractors. Costs can vary based on the extent of the repair and property size.

Standard Gutter Replacement - replacing existing gutters with new ones usually falls within the $1,000 to $2,500 range. Many homeowners opt for this when upgrading or replacing aging gutters, with costs influenced by gutter material and house size. Most projects land in this middle range.

Full Gutter System Replacement - larger, more complex projects such as installing seamless gutters or custom systems can reach $3,000 to $5,000 or more. These tend to be less common but are chosen for extensive or high-end properties. Prices tend to increase with additional features or customizations.

Large or Commercial Projects - substantial jobs on commercial or multi-story buildings can exceed $5,000, with costs depending heavily on scope and building height. Such projects are less frequent and often involve specialized contractors. Local service providers can help assess specific project needs and est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ing wooden gutters? Replacing wooden gutters can improve the durability and functionality of gutter systems, helping to prevent leaks, rot, and damage caused by weather exposure.

How do I know if my wooden gutters need replacement? Signs such as rotting wood, sagging, cracking, or water leaks are indicators that wooden gutters may require replacement by a professional.

What materials are used for wooden gutter replacement? Local contractors typically use treated wood, cedar, or other durable materials designed for weather resistance when replacing wooden gutters.

Can existing gutter systems be upgraded to wooden gutters? Yes, experienced service providers can often replace or upgrade existing gutters with new wooden options to enhance performance and appearance.

What maintenance is required after wooden gutter replacement? Regular inspections, cleaning, and sealing can help maintain wooden gutters and prolong their lifespan after installation.
